Lawn Disease Treatment in Ventura County, CA
Lawn disease treatment services focus on identifying and managing various fungal and bacterial conditions that can affect the health and appearance of a lawn. These services typically cover issues such as brown patch, dollar spot, rust, and other common turf diseases that cause discoloration, thinning, or patchy growth. Property owners often seek this treatment to restore a lush, healthy appearance to their lawns and to prevent the spread of disease to unaffected areas. Understanding the specific type of disease present, the extent of damage, and the best treatment options are key considerations before requesting these services.
Homeowners considering lawn disease treatment usually want to know about the signs of different diseases, the importance of early intervention, and how treatments are applied to ensure effective results. It’s helpful to understand the conditions that promote disease development, such as overwatering, poor drainage, or compacted soil, so that proper preventative measures can be discussed alongside treatment options. Clear communication about the condition of the lawn and expectations for recovery can support informed decisions and successful outcomes.

Lawn Disease Treatment Questions
What are common signs of lawn disease? Discolored patches, thinning grass, and unusual spots can indicate a lawn disease needing treatment.
How can lawn diseases be prevented? Proper watering, mowing, and aeration help reduce the risk of disease development in the lawn.
What types of lawn diseases are treated? Fungal issues such as dollar spot, brown patch, and powdery mildew are commonly addressed.
When should lawn treatment be performed? Early detection and treatment at the first signs of disease can help protect the health of the grass.
